thank you, that works! But then, currently it does not make any sense to call t_relay() with a parameter when $du is set, because the parameter is going to be ignored. The priority of either $du or the parameter of t_relay() is not really clear from the documentation. But, IMHO, the parameter of t_relay function has to have greater priority then $du. Any comments? Should I open a bug report for this?
I agree with you. It makes sense that a explicit destination set as "t_relay()" parameter should be the final destination instead of Route headers.
